#2c3598 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2c3598 is composed of 17.3% red, 20.8%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 71.1% cyan, 65.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 40.4% black. It has a hue angle of 235 degrees, a saturation of 55.1% and a lightness of 38.4%. #2c3598 color hex could be obtained by blending #586aff with #000031. Closest websafe color is: #333399.

#2c3598 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#2c3598 has RGB values of R:44, G:53, B:152 and CMYK values of C:0.71, M:0.65, Y:0, K:0.4. Its decimal value is 2897304.
